Scope overview

The vendor will provide consulting services for the project(s) mentioned below. The period of performance will be for thirty-six (36) months from January 1,2025 to December 31 ,2027.

IT Development and Management DSS has a constant increased need for the provision of full systems life cycle applications development on various computer platforms, including a variety of client eligibility and recertification systems, employment/work engagement services, claims systems, etc., that are critical to the operation and functioning of DSS programs, requiring periodic refinements to maintain the applications at optimum service levels.

Having a project portfolio which properly reflects the user s business needs and DSS workload is crucial. Therefore, there is a need for IT consulting resources for the expanding responsibilities at DSS. As part of this contract, these resources will be providing consulting services for Medicaid Work. Vendor: Currier McCabe & Associates Inc. (700 Troy Schenectady Road) Selection method: Intergovernmental Purchase
